Cadell Last, an anthropologist and philosopher, has established "Philosophy Portal," a project that encompasses a blog, a podcast, and published anthologies. The stated aim of this endeavor is to explore the foundations of science and philosophy through a "dialectical system-subject" and to bring "philosophy into the Real qua Impossible." This latter concept, described as "the little piece of the present moment that resists our desire," forms the core of Last's podcast and intellectual inquiries.
Last's work, accessible through various online platforms including his personal website, 'Philosophy Portal' books, and a Substack newsletter, appears to focus on themes of biocultural evolution, the mind-matter relation, and speculative futures. He frames his offerings as opportunities for students to "develop their own relationship to these ideas" and engage in "thought foundations, drive myths and social analysis."

The "Philosophy Portal" initiative, active since 2020, presents itself as a "living thinking community." Its creator, Last, has also authored several books, including "Global Brain Singularity," "Systems & Subjects," and "Real Speculations." These publications, along with the portal's anthologies, are presented as contributions to a "para-academic network" and an exploration of "idealism and psychoanalysis."
While Last's project emphasizes critical engagement with foundational concepts, its abstract framing, particularly "the Real qua Impossible," invites closer scrutiny.
